Top 3 Best 55449 Minnesota Public Schools (2025)

For the 2025 school year, there are 3 public schools serving 2,151 students in 55449, MN (there are , serving 251 private students). 90% of all K-12 students in 55449, MN are educated in public schools (compared to the MN state average of 90%).
The top ranked public schools in 55449, MN are Sunrise Elementary School, Northpoint Elementary School and Centerview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public schools in zipcode 55449 have an average math proficiency score of 68% (versus the Minnesota public school average of 45%), and reading proficiency score of 53% (versus the 51% statewide average). Schools in 55449, MN have an average ranking of 8/10, which is in the top 30% of Minnesota public schools.
Minority enrollment is 41% of the student body (majority Black and Asian), which is more than the Minnesota public school average of 39% (majority Black and Hispanic).
